ajax jquer

简答Ajax 是一种用于在不重新加载整个网页的情况下,与服务器交换数据并更新部分网页的技术。jQuery 是一个快速、简洁的 JavaScript 库,它简化了 HTML 文档遍历和操作、事件处理、动画和 Ajax 交互,从而加速了网页开发进程。

AJAX

1、基本概念:AJAX(Asynchronous JavaScript and XML)是一种在无需重新加载整个页面的情况下,通过后台异步加载数据并更新页面的技术,它允许Web应用程序与服务器进行异步通信,从而提高用户体验。

ajax jquer

2、工作原理

发送请求:当用户与页面进行交互时,JavaScript代码会向服务器发送一个HTTP请求。

服务器处理:服务器接收到请求后,进行处理,并将结果以XML、HTML或JSON格式返回。

JavaScript处理:JavaScript接收到服务器返回的数据后,对其进行解析,并根据解析结果更新页面内容。

3、核心技术:AJAX的核心技术包括XMLHttpRequest对象(或在现代浏览器中使用Fetch API)和XML、HTML或JSON等数据格式。

4、应用场景:AJAX适用于需要在无需重新加载整个页面的情况下,通过异步加载数据或与服务器进行通信的场景,如实时搜索建议、动态内容加载、表单验证等。

5、未来发展趋势:随着Web技术的不断发展,AJAX将继续发挥重要作用,并可能与更多新技术(如WebSockets、Service Workers等)结合,提供更加高效和丰富的用户体验。

jQuery

1、基本概念:jQuery是一个开源的JavaScript库,它简化了HTML/CSS文档(即文档对象模型DOM)和JavaScript之间的互动。

ajax jquer

2、核心功能

DOM操作:jQuery提供了丰富的DOM选择器,使得查找和操作DOM元素变得更加简单和直观。

事件处理:jQuery简化了事件处理机制,使得为元素绑定事件变得更加容易。

动画效果:jQuery内置了多种动画效果,可以轻松地为元素添加动画效果。

Ajax交互:jQuery提供了强大的Ajax支持,使得与服务器进行异步通信变得更加简单和高效。

3、优势特点

简洁易用:jQuery以其“少写多做”的理念而广为人知,可以使用很少的代码完成复杂困难的功能。

跨浏览器兼容:jQuery经过精心设计,可以在多种浏览器上运行良好,减少了跨浏览器兼容性问题。

ajax jquer

丰富的插件生态:jQuery拥有庞大的插件生态系统,可以方便地扩展其功能以满足各种需求。

4、使用方式:要使用jQuery,只需在网页中引入jQuery库文件,然后就可以调用其提供的各种方法和属性来操作DOM、处理事件、实现动画效果以及进行Ajax交互等。

5、未来发展趋势:随着前端技术的不断发展,jQuery可能会继续优化其性能和功能,同时保持与新兴技术的兼容性,由于现代前端框架(如React、Vue等)的兴起,jQuery的使用场景可能会逐渐减少。

相关问题与解答

1、:AJAX和jQuery AJAX有什么区别?

:AJAX是一种通用的技术概念,指的是在不刷新整个页面的情况下与服务器进行异步通信,而jQuery AJAX是jQuery库提供的一种实现AJAX的方式,它利用了jQuery的强大功能和简洁的API来简化AJAX请求的发送和处理过程,简而言之,AJAX是一个广义的概念,而jQuery AJAX是AJAX在jQuery库中的具体实现。

2、:为什么说jQuery已经过时了?

:说jQuery已经过时并不完全准确,虽然现代前端开发中更多地使用了原生JavaScript、ES6+新语法以及各种现代前端框架(如React、Vue等),但jQuery仍然有其存在的价值和适用场景,对于一些简单的项目或者需要快速开发的情况,jQuery仍然是一个很好的选择,许多现有的网站和应用程序仍然是基于jQuery构建的,并且它们将继续运行和维护下去,不能简单地说jQuery已经过时了,而是需要根据具体的项目需求和开发环境来选择合适的技术栈。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1655426.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2025-03-19 09:07
下一篇 2025-03-19 09:09

相关推荐

  • ajax 二级域名

    Ajax 请求二级域名时,需确保浏览器允许跨域访问。可在服务器端设置 CORS 头,或使用 JSONP、代理等技术解决跨域问题。

    2025-03-19
    012
  • ajax怎么传送json数据库

    使用AJAX传送JSON数据到数据库,首先需构建JSON对象并转换为字符串,然后通过XMLHttpRequest或fetch API发送POST请求,设置请求头Content-Type为application/json,最后在服务器端解析并存储数据。

    2025-03-19
    012
  • ajax前台接收处理json数据库

    Ajax 用于前端接收并处理 JSON 数据,常与后端数据库交互。

    2025-03-19
    07
  • AJAX 进度条实现代码

    AJAX 进度条可以通过监听 XMLHttpRequest 对象的 progress 事件来实现。以下是一个简单的示例代码:“javascript,var xhr = new XMLHttpRequest();,xhr.open(‘GET’, ‘your-file-url’, true);xhr.upload.onprogress = function(event) {, if (event.lengthComputable) {, var percentComplete = (event.loaded / event.total) 100;, console.log(‘Progress: ‘ + percentComplete + ‘%’);, },};xhr.onload = function() {, if (xhr.status === 200) {, console.log(‘File uploaded successfully’);, } else {, console.log(‘Error uploading file’);, },};xhr.send();,`这段代码通过监听 progress` 事件,实时计算并输出上传进度的百分比。

    2025-03-19
    012

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入